With their highly anticipated fourth album How Many Dreams? released Friday 31 March, multi-Platinum and critically acclaimed Sydney trio DMA’S are thrilled to announce their biggest headline tour of Australia so far – 16 huge shows this September/October 2023.
The anthemic trio – comprised of Tommy O’Dell, Johnny Took and Matt Mason – will set off across the country in Spring, igniting giant singalongs and euphoric memories at shows announced today for Hobart, Frankston, Castlemaine, Melbourne, Torquay, Adelaide, Wodonga, Canberra, Thirroul, Sydney, Newcastle, Coffs Harbour, Kingscliff, Brisbane, Sunshine Coast and Cairns. The dates mark DMA’S first time taking their headline show to regional towns and cities, giving fans right across the nation the chance to witness one of Australia’s biggest and most internationally successful outfits live on stage. (WA fans should stay tuned for news too).
With their most adventurous and exhilarating album so far up their sleeve and set to be revealed soon, these just-announced shows will be DMA’S biggest shows down under in 12 months, following their previous sold out run.
